21xrx.com
2024-09-19 10:00:35 Thursday
登录
文章检索 我的文章 写文章
Node.js原生模块有哪些?
2023-06-27 00:54:23 深夜i     --     --
Node js 原生模块 功能 列表

Node.js是一种基于Chrome V8引擎开发的JavaScript运行环境,它的强大之处在于它的模块化,同样,Node.js也有很多原生模块。

原生模块是在Node.js内核中实现的模块,可以直接使用require()函数引入。最常见、最基础的原生模块应该是Events模块,它是Node.js中事件处理的一个重要模块。除此之外,还有以下几种原生模块:

1. fs模块

fs模块用于文件处理相关操作,包括读取文件、写入文件等。

2. http模块

http模块用于搭建web服务器,可以实现处理HTTP请求、响应等功能。

3. path模块

path模块用于处理文件路径相关操作,例如文件路径的拼接、文件夹操作等。

4. os模块

os模块用于与操作系统相关的操作,例如获取系统的CPU信息、内存信息、网络接口等等。

5. net模块

net模块用于创建TCP或UDP协议的网络编程,可以实现传输数据等功能。

6. crypto模块

crypto模块提供了对加密解密相关操作的支持,例如加密、解密、签名等。

7. child_process模块

child_process模块用于创建子进程,可以实现多进程编程。

以上七个原生模块是Node.js中使用频率最高的模块。除此之外,还有其他的原生模块,例如zlib模块、util模块等,这些模块同样都是Node.js内置的功能模块。

总之,Node.js内置的原生模块提供了非常丰富、强大的功能支持,可以协助开发者高效地进行开发。在使用Node.js进行Web开发时,有效地使用这些模块将会为项目的开发、性能等方面带来很多好处。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复